发表评论取消回复
相关阅读
相关 数据库、缓存双写不一致情况与解决方案
在分布式环境中,数据库与缓存一般是分开部署的,那么就会有多个节点,由于存在多节点这个情况,那么redis就有一定可能性发生小问题,比如网络故障等等,此时会发生redis写入无效
相关 高并发场景下的缓存 + 数据库双写不一致问题分析与解决方案设计
在实际业务中,经常碰见数据库和缓存中数据不一致的问题,缓存作为抵挡前端访问洪峰的工具,用的好的话可以大大减轻服务端压力,但是在一些场景下,如果没有控制好很容易造成数据库和缓存的
相关 高并发下缓存与数据库双写不一致解决方案
1、最初级的缓存不一致问题以及解决方案 问题:先修改数据库,再删除缓存,如果删除缓存失败了,那么会导致数据库中是新数据,缓存中是旧数据,数据出现不一致。 解决思路:
相关 解决方案:Redis缓存和数据库双写一致性问题。
数据库与缓存读写模式策略 写完数据库后是否需要马上更新缓存还是直接删除缓存? 如果写数据库的值与更新到缓存值是一样的,不需要经过任何的计算,可以马上更新缓存,但是
相关 小工匠聊架构 - 缓存与数据库【双写不一致】&【读写并发不一致】解决方案一览
文章目录 概述 双写不一致 case 读写并发不一致 case 4种solution 总结 ![在这里插入图片描述][waterma
相关 缓存与数据库数据不一致 解决方法
Redis缓存与数据库数据一致性 不管是先写数据库,再删除Redis缓存;还是先删除缓存,再写库,都有可能出现数据不一致的情况: 1.如果删除了缓存,还没有来得及
相关 数据库与缓存双写一致性
数据库与缓存双写一致性 背景 首先,缓存由于其高并发和高性能的特性,已经在项目中被广泛使用。在读取缓存方面,大家没啥疑问,都是按照下图的流程来进行业务操作。
相关 亿级流量电商详情页系统实战-27.数据库缓存双写不一致问题分析与解决方案设计
1.问题引入 缓存更新,先修改数据库,再删除缓存,如果删除缓存失败了,那么会导致数据库中是新数据,缓存中是旧数据,数据出现不一致。 解决思路:先删除缓存,再修改数据库,
相关 阿里MySQL读写一致_缓存与数据库读写一致的解决方案
在高并发业务场景中,会发生缓存与数据库读写不一致的问题。 如数据发生了变化,先执行删缓存,然后去修改数据库数据,在这个过程中如果有新的请求到了(高并发,访问量高),去读缓存会
相关 25-02、高并发场景下的缓存+数据库双写不一致问题分析与解决方案设计
马上开始去开发业务系统, 从哪一步开始做,从比较简单的那一块开始做,实时性要求比较高的那块数据的缓存去做, 实时性比较高的数据缓存,选择的就是库存的服务, 库存可能会修改
还没有评论,来说两句吧...